Elon DPT students and faculty involved in publication of physical therapy journal
October 11, 2010
The Journal of Student Physical Therapy Research (JSPTR) recently published Volume 3, Issue #1. The current issue features five original student articles submitted from various institutions (Elon, University of South Carolina, The Sages College, and the University of Sciences in Philadelphia).

DPT students travel to Romania for service mission
July 7, 2010
Four 2010 Physical Therapy graduate students, Ashley Davis, Blair Harrison, Mara Hutton and Veronica Zych, will travel to Romania Aug. 19-31, 2010, as part of a Christian mission trip called "Wheels for the World – Romania," organized by Joni and Friends International Disability Center.
